[Instrument]

This section deals with passing the forward model through some form of noise model.

The instrument function in TauREx3 serves to generate a spectrum and noise from a forward model.

Including a noise model in the TauREx3 input makes the output file capable of being used as an observation in the retrieval. It is also capable of fitting itself (See TauREx Spectrum)

The instrument is defined by the instrument variable:

SNR

instrument = snr A very basic instrument that generates noise based on the forward model spectrum and signal-to-noise ratio value. Uses the native spectrum as the grid, unless a Manual binning is defined in which case that is used as the grid.
